Flea Prevention
Fleas are one of the most common pests that can affect your pets. Flea bites can cause irritation to both pets and people, resulting in itchy bumps. Additionally, fleas can cause anemia due to blood loss. If your pet eats fleas, it can also contract tapeworms. Dogs and cats are uncomfortable when covered in flea bites. Our veterinary care involves treatment in the form of medication that kills existing fleas and prevents more fleas from jumping on your pet. Your vet can provide additional information about keeping fleas out of your home naturally.
Tick Prevention
Ticks latch onto pets, including cats and dogs. Ticks not only bite but also spread Lyme disease and Rocky Mountain spotted fever. They can cause bacterial infections, some of which can spread to humans. Some diseases ticks spread can actually be fatal. For that reason, your veterinarian will help you get medication that eliminates vulnerability to these conditions. Prescribed medications can provide long-term prevention. You can also talk to your pet's vet about ways to avoid attracting ticks to your yard.
Heartworm Prevention
Heartworm spreads through mosquito bites, and it can cause serious issues for your pet. Regular prevention is the best way to protect your furry family members from this potentially deadly disease. There are many options available for heartworm prevention. The first step is to visit your veterinarian for a heartworm test. This will help your vet determine which type of prevention is best for your pet. Some options include monthly topical treatments, liquid drops placed on the back of your pet's neck, and chewable tablets.
